ELECTRICAL MACHINES LAB

The Electrical Machines Laboratory is designed to support the theory study for Electromechanical Devices. The objective of this course is to supplement the theory with suitable practical experiments. This Lab Concerns with electrical machines types (DC and AC machines), power, efficiency, characteristics of electrical machines as a motor, generator, determining the parameters and performance characteristics of transformer, methods of control of the speed of motor, control of the generator voltage etc. Through hands-on experiments with real machines, students gain practical experience on transformers and various types of machine drives. The laboratory can also be used for project work related to electrical machines and energy conversion.
